WebDec 18, 2024 · If a short stock option is in the money 1 cent or more by expiration, it will be assigned. The threshold for automatic assignment can differ by brokerage, but most choose the same threshold as the Options Clearing Corporation of 1 cent. Automatic assignment occurs for all in the money options, regardless of it being a call or put. WebAug 30, 2024 · What happens when a call option is assigned? This is known as an option assignment. Once assigned, the writer (seller) of the option will have the obligation to sell (if a call option) or buy (if a put option) the designated number of shares of stock at the agreed-upon price (the strike price). WebApr 26, 2024 · If a call option sold is exercised and the account owner is assigned stock, the amount realized on the sale of the stock is increased by the amount received in call option premium. WebFinal Exercise settlement is effected for option positions at in-the-money strike prices existing at the close of trading hours, on the expiration day of an option contract. Long positions at in-the money strike prices are automatically assigned to short positions in option contracts with the same series, on a random basis.
